The annual salary statistics of roofers in New Orleans-Metairie-Kenner, Louisiana is shown in Table 1. The wage statistics of roofers in New Orleans-Metairie-Kenner is based on the national compensation survey conducted by the U.S. Bureau of Labor Statistics in 2022 and published in April 2023 [1].
Percentile Bracket | Average Annual Salary |
---|---|
10th Percentile Wage | $30,270 |
25th Percentile Wage | $33,170 |
50th Percentile Wage | $36,300 |
75th Percentile Wage | $43,900 |
90th Percentile Wage | $58,920 |
Table 1 shows the average annual salary for roofers in New Orleans-Metairie-Kenner, Louisiana in 5 percentile scales. The average annual salary for the 90th percentile (the top 10 percent of the highest paid) is $58,920. The median (50th percentile) annual salary is $36,300. The average annual salary for the bottom 10 percent earners is $30,270.
The table and chart below show the trend of the median salary of roofers from 2012 to 2022.
Year | Median Salary | Yearly Growth | 10-Year Growth |
---|---|---|---|
2022 | $36,300 | -5.70% | -1.07% |
2021 | $38,370 | -11.28% | - |
2020 | $42,700 | 2.74% | - |
2019 | $41,530 | 38.31% | - |
2018 | $25,620 | -48.59% | - |
2017 | $38,070 | 3.57% | - |
2016 | $36,710 | 0.08% | - |
2015 | $36,680 | 5.51% | - |
2014 | $34,660 | -3.40% | - |
2013 | $35,840 | -2.37% | - |
2012 | $36,690 | - | - |
